Bio

A Veteran myself and retiree, Senior Chief Petty Officer/E8, USNR-Ret. Serving 15 March 1985 to 1 May 2006. Entered the Naval Reserve under the Exceptionally Honorable Ronald Reagan, 40th President of the United States of America. I come from a long line of US Army, US Navy, US Air Force, US Marine Corps, and even CSA Veterans (Virginia 40th Volunteer Infantry Regiment). Freedom isn't free and high prices have been paid by millions of our Veterans, and also, their families. Lest we forget....

My personal passion is performing music as both a singer and instrumentalist since an early age. Singing as early as 9, and playing guitar by 10.5.

Educationally, I have a MBA, and a BS in Management/Computer Information Systems.

Nonetheless, death is the leveler of all mankind, great and small. I find the gravesites particularly poignant, and a reminder to walk humbly before God, and remember those who made us the people we are today, with the utmost love and respect for them and their memories.
